The image captures a detailed view of a shop window, likely a bookstore or antique shop, in Liège, Belgium. The window features a dark wooden frame; the left section is composed of multiple small glass panes reflecting external architecture and a striking bright horizontal light source from within the shop. The larger right section of the window acts as a display area, densely packed with various items. Inside, numerous old books, magazines, and newspapers are meticulously arranged, creating a vintage and curated aesthetic. Small white tags indicating prices, such as "7€", are visible on several items. On the far right, partially outside the main window frame, a circular object with spokes, possibly part of a decorative fan or bicycle wheel, is visible. The scene appears to be set at dusk or night, as the shop's internal lighting brightly illuminates the display, creating a warm and inviting atmosphere. The reflections on the glass add depth and context, hinting at the surrounding environment. Visible text includes: - **Magazines/Books:** "PATRIOTE", "BOB DENARD parle" (Bob Denard speaks), "samson menace" (Samson threatens), "ROBERT et DALE", "SÉBASTIEN ET LES ANIMAUX" (Sebastian and the Animals), "Sales Blanca", "LUDLUM", "Sheila", "Chemins de lumière" (Paths of Light), and partially visible "Agatha". Other less clear titles include "GINORS" and "dal hidu". - **Newspapers:** "NOSS' PERON", "LE MAQUISARD" (The Maquisard), and "AP TEATAR" (At the Theater).
